On the afternoon of June 17, the survey delegation of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or (VGCL) had a working session with the Gia Lai Provincial VGCL on the implementation of Resolution 6a/NQ-TLĐ dated January 6, 2011 of the Executive Committee of the VGCL on continuing to innovate the content, methods and improve the quality of activities of grassroots trade unions (CĐCS).

The working session was chaired by Mr. Doan Duc Han - Member of the Executive Committee of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or, Deputy Head of the Labor Relations Department of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or; Mr. Ha Duy Trung - Member of the Executive Committee of the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or, Vice Chairman of the Vietnam Fatherland Front Committee of the province, Chairman of the Gia Lai Provincial Labor Federation.
Improving the quality of grassroots trade unions
At the working session, Mr. Ha Duy Trung requested representatives of commune and ward trade unions; grassroots trade unions to frankly reflect difficulties and obstacles close to reality, in the right focus for the survey delegation to grasp, summarize and propose appropriate solutions.

Reporting on the implementation of Resolution 6a/NQ-TLĐ, Vice Chairman of Gia Lai Provincial Labor Federation Nguyen Thi Thanh Thuy said that in the period 2011-2025, Trade Union levels in the province have seriously implemented the resolution and achieved many positive results.
The quality of grassroots trade unions has been gradually improved, affirming the role and position of the Trade Union organization, becoming a fulcrum for union members and workers (ĐV, NLĐ).
After the merger, the Provincial Labor Federation currently manages 19 Commune and Ward Trade Unions, 891 Grassroots Trade Unions (CĐCS) with 79,388 ĐV/87,086 workers, civil servants, and laborers (CNVCLĐ).
However, there are still some shortcomings and obstacles such as the slow innovation of Trade Union activities; the quality of grassroots trade unions, especially in the business sector, has not met practical requirements. The team of grassroots trade union officials is mostly part-time, dependent on businesses, frequently fluctuating, with a large volume of professional work, and limited time for Trade Union activities, leading to low representation efficiency.

Collecting trade union fees in non-state enterprises is still difficult, many units have not implemented regulations correctly but have not had effective handling measures. The work of developing union members and establishing grassroots trade unions in small businesses and business households is still limited; some grassroots trade unions operate formally, not attracting workers, and the role of policy supervision is not clear...
Proposing to remove bottlenecks for grassroots levels
At the working session, the Vice Chairman of Gia Lai Provincial Labor Federation requested the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or to study and amend and supplement Resolution 6a/NQ-TLĐ in accordance with the requirements and tasks in the new period, creating a basis for continuing to innovate the content, methods and improve the quality of grassroots trade union activities.

Ms. Thuy also proposed that the Vietnam General Confederation of Labour soon issue regulations on grassroots trade union organizations (GS); study assigning authority to commune and ward trade unions and grassroots trade unions to facilitate the implementation of tasks; consider investing in synchronous digital transformation infrastructure to strengthen connection and data sharing between trade union levels...
Representative of NĐCS Mai Danh Wedding Service proposed that the Vietnam General Confederation of Labor soon issue operating guidelines for NĐCS and consider supporting operating expenses.
Grassroots trade unions also proposed investing in a common digital platform, improving union member welfare; building a set of specific trade union evaluation criteria; providing in-depth training and fostering for trade union officials to improve the capacity to represent and protect the rights of union members and workers; promoting digital transformation in reporting to reduce pressure and save time for grassroots levels...
